Program Analysis

Graduates of the Fine and Studio Arts program at College of Charleston earn less than the national average for this major. One year after graduation, alumni earn $24,070, which is lower than the national average of $26,718.83. Five years after graduation, earnings increase to $35,183.

The Fine and Studio Arts program has a favorable debt-to-earnings ratio. The program has a reported debt of $0.

The College of Charleston graduates approximately 55 students per year with this major.
